Who is Heymondo?
Heymondo is a Spanish insurance broker, officially known as Smart Insurance Correduria de Seguros S.L., and better known under the name “Mondo” in Spain. Founded in 2017, they’ve built a solid reputation on the Iberian Peninsula before expanding to the United States, Italy, and more recently France. Their product range covers short-trip insurance, long-stay coverage, annual multi-trip plans, cancellation insurance, and more.
One interesting thing about Heymondo is that they work with different insurance partners depending on the country: IMA Assurance in France, and AXA for their English-language offering. This means the plans vary depending on whether you sign up.
One thing we genuinely love about Heymondo is their mobile app. It lets you call emergency assistance for free 24/7, manage claims, upload supporting documents for reimbursements, and view your active policies. Plenty of insurers have apps these days, but very few offer such a seamless experience and let you actually handle a claim end-to-end right from your phone.

Heymondo is one of the few insurers to offer an annual multi-trip plan, covering any number of trips throughout the year as long as each one is under 60 days (36 days for US citizens). Perfect for frequent travelers and digital nomads!

Important exclusions to know about
As with any insurance, always read the fine print before signing up. Here are the key situations Heymondo won’t cover:
- Pre-existing medical conditions: any illness or condition you had before your trip
- Glasses or contact lenses
- Pregnancy
- Extreme sports such as mountaineering, bungee jumping, and skydiving
- Damage to rental vehicles: for this, you’ll need additional car rental insurance, which is often included with your credit card or available through the rental agency

Heymondo: FAQ
Can I sign up after my trip has already started?
Yes! You can sign up for any policy with Heymondo after you leave. Coverage will take effect after a 72-hour waiting period.
